C++ Storage Engineer (f/m/d) at Exasol AG
Deutschland, , Germany -
Full Time


Start Date

Immediate

Expiry Date

17 Sep, 25

Salary

0.0

Posted On

18 Jun, 25

Experience

0 year(s) or above

Remote Job

Yes

Telecommute

Yes

Sponsor Visa

No

Skills

Azure, Software Development, Automation, Aws, Algorithms, Storage Solutions, Glusterfs, Computer Science, English, Storage Systems, Scripting Languages, Ceph, Bash, Python

Industry

Information Technology/IT

Description

JOIN US AS A C++ STORAGE ENGINEER TO BUILD HIGH-PERFORMANCE, SCALABLE STORAGE SYSTEMS. DRIVE INNOVATION IN PARALLEL STORAGE, OPTIMIZE ALGORITHMS, AND SHAPE THE FUTURE OF DATA INFRASTRUCTURE.

Exasol’s Analytics Engine accelerates insights from the world’s data. It is purpose-built to handle the most demanding data workloads at an unmatched price/performance ratio. Our in-memory, massively parallel processing (MPP) technology is specifically designed for analytics, enabling businesses to turn data into actionable insights.
At Exasol, we are committed to pushing the boundaries of what is possible in data analytics, and we are looking for enthusiastic individuals to join our team and help shape the future of data technology. Join our diverse, remote-first team where more than 30+ languages (and counting!) are spoken, and every voice is valued. We are looking for passionate individuals who thrive on collaboration, innovation, and a shared commitment to help shape the future of data technology.

OVERVIEW

We are seeking a C++ Storage Engineer that will be at the forefront of innovation, working hands-on with our cutting-edge parallel storage solution. You will design and implement advanced algorithms, collaborate with cross-functional teams to integrate storage functionality, and stay abreast of the latest industry developments. Your expertise in C++, parallel storage technologies, and cloud platforms will be crucial in advancing our storage solutions to new heights.

REQUIRED QUALIFICATIONS

  • A degree in Computer Science or a related field, or equivalent experience.
  • 5-7 years of relevant experience in software development, with a focus on storage systems, including experience in building robust, complex software products within a Massively Parallel Processing (MPP) environment.
  • Strong proficiency in modern C++ programming with a focus on performance optimization.
  • Familiarity with scripting languages such as Bash and Python for automation and streamlining tasks.
  • Solid understanding of Linux environments.
  • Knowledge of parallel storage technologies like HDFS, GlusterFS, Ceph, and RAID algorithms.
  • Familiarity with public cloud storage solutions across AWS, Azure, and GCP.
  • Proven expertise in creating efficient and distributed algorithms.
  • An analytical and structured approach to problem-solving, coupled with a commitment to high-quality code.
  • Approach challenges with a methodical and logical mindset.
  • Maintain a strong focus on delivering high-quality code and solutions.
  • Working proficiency in English.
Responsibilities
  • Further develop our massively parallel storage solution, ensuring it scales effectively to meet ever-growing data demands while maintaining peak efficiency.
  • Design and implement intricate algorithms that optimize data management, storage, and retrieval processes, ensuring consistent high performance.
  • Partner closely with other development teams to guarantee the smooth integration of storage-related functionalities, creating a unified and powerful system.
  • Leverage your experience of parallel storage technologies to provide valuable insights and drive innovation in our storage solution.
  • Stay informed on storage technology advancements, continuously learning and exploring new approaches to enhance our solutions.
  • Rigorously test, debug, and refine the codebase to ensure maximum stability and reliability of our storage solutions.
Loading...